I want to know if it is healthy to eat bread every day for breakfast.

Bread is one of the most popular breakfast foods around the world. It is a staple food that is consumed in many cultures and is available in a variety of forms and flavors. Whether it is toast, bagels, croissants, or muffins, bread is a convenient and tasty food that can be enjoyed in many ways.
However, the question remains whether it is okay to eat bread every breakfast. One of the main benefits of eating bread for breakfast is its convenience. It is easy to find and prepare and can be eaten quickly, making it an ideal food for busy mornings. Bread is also a good source of carbohydrates, which are important for providing energy to the body. It can help you start your day with a burst of energy and keep you feeling full for longer. In addition, some types of bread, such as whole wheat or multigrain, are high in fiber and other nutrients like vitamins and minerals.
These nutrients are important for maintaining a healthy body and can help prevent diseases like heart disease, diabetes, and cancer. Since bread comes in many different forms and flavors, it means you can enjoy something different every day. You can also add toppings like eggs, cheese, or jam to make your breakfast more interesting and nutritious. However, eating bread every day can also have some challenges. For example, some types of bread can be high in calories, which can lead to weight gain if consumed in excess. This is especially true for bread that is made with refined flour, sugar, or butter.
Bread is also high in carbohydrates, which can cause a spike in blood sugar levels. This can be a problem for people with diabetes or those trying to manage their blood sugar levels. In addition, some people are sensitive or allergic to gluten, which is a protein found in wheat, barley, and rye. This can cause digestive problems, rashes, or other symptoms. Not all bread is created equal, and some types may be lacking in nutrients like fiber, vitamins, and minerals.
This is especially true for white bread that is made with refined flour, which has been stripped of its nutrients. In order to avoid any of the above problems, it is important to choose whole grain bread because it is higher in fiber and nutrients than white bread and can help keep you feeling full for longer. You should also be mindful of how much bread you are consuming and try to limit your intake to one or two slices per meal. To make your breakfast more filling and nutritious, add a source of protein like eggs, cheese, or nut butter to your bread. In conclusion, eating bread for breakfast can be a convenient and tasty way to start your day.
It can provide energy, nutrients, and variety to your diet. However, it is important to be mindful of the type and amount of bread you are consuming, as some types can be high in calories, carbs, or lacking in nutrients. By choosing whole grain bread, watching your portions, and adding protein and toppings, you can make the most of this popular food and enjoy a healthy and delicious breakfast.
